Na z\u00e1v\u011br z\u00edsk\u00e1te kontroln\u00ed seznamy, rychl\u00e9 odpov\u011bdi na \u010dast\u00e9 ot\u00e1zky a d\u016fv\u011bryhodn\u00e9 reference, abyste mohli s jistotou pl\u00e1novat, nastavovat a optimalizovat vyvrt\u00e1v\u00e1n\u00ed.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Co je vyvrt\u00e1v\u00e1n\u00ed p\u0159i obr\u00e1b\u011bn\u00ed?<\/h2>\n\n\n\n<p>Ne\u017e se pono\u0159\u00edte do technick\u00fdch detail\u016f, pom\u016f\u017ee v\u00e1m pochopit, k \u010demu p\u0159esn\u011b vrt\u00e1n\u00ed p\u0159i obr\u00e1b\u011bn\u00ed slou\u017e\u00ed a k \u010demu ne, abyste v\u011bd\u011bli, jak zapad\u00e1 do celkov\u00e9ho procesu v\u00fdroby p\u0159esn\u00fdch otvor\u016f.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Co je (a nen\u00ed) nudn\u00e1 operace: jasn\u00e1 definice a rozsah<\/h3>\n\n\n\n<p>V obr\u00e1b\u011bn\u00ed je vyvrt\u00e1v\u00e1n\u00ed sekund\u00e1rn\u00ed operace, p\u0159i kter\u00e9 se pou\u017e\u00edv\u00e1 jednobodov\u00fd \u0159ezn\u00fd n\u00e1stroj ke zv\u011bt\u0161en\u00ed a vylep\u0161en\u00ed st\u00e1vaj\u00edc\u00edho otvoru. Otvor m\u016f\u017ee poch\u00e1zet z vrt\u00e1n\u00ed, odl\u00e9v\u00e1n\u00ed, kov\u00e1n\u00ed nebo aditivn\u00edho p\u0159edlisku. Vyvrt\u00e1va\u010dka (naz\u00fdvan\u00e1 tak\u00e9 vyvrt\u00e1vac\u00ed n\u00e1stroj) odeb\u00edr\u00e1 mal\u00e9 mno\u017estv\u00ed materi\u00e1lu, rovn\u00e1 osu, zlep\u0161uje kruhovitost a v\u00e1lcovitost a zdokonaluje povrch.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Typick\u00e1 p\u0159esnost pro obecn\u00e9 CNC vyvrt\u00e1v\u00e1n\u00ed je p\u0159ibli\u017en\u011b \u00b10,01-0,05 mm, pokud je nastaven\u00ed pevn\u00e9 a n\u00e1stroj ostr\u00fd.<\/li>\n\n\n\n<li>\u0160pi\u010dkov\u00e9 CNC vyvrt\u00e1v\u00e1n\u00ed na stabilizovan\u00fdch stroj\u00edch s m\u011b\u0159en\u00edm v procesu a tepelnou regulac\u00ed m\u016f\u017ee u vybran\u00fdch otvor\u016f dosahovat hodnot \u00b10,001-0,005 mm.<\/li>\n\n\n\n<li>Typick\u00e1 kvalita povrchu se u v\u011bt\u0161iny obrobk\u016f pohybuje v rozmez\u00ed Ra 1-6 \u03bcm a p\u0159i spr\u00e1vn\u00e9 geometrii n\u00e1stroje, posuvu a \u0159\u00edzen\u00ed chladic\u00ed kapaliny m\u016f\u017ee dos\u00e1hnout t\u00e9m\u011b\u0159 Ra 0,8 \u03bcm.<\/li>\n<\/ul>\n\n\n\n<p>Vrt\u00e1n\u00ed nen\u00ed tot\u00e9\u017e co vrt\u00e1n\u00ed. Vrt\u00e1n\u00edm se vytvo\u0159\u00ed prvn\u00ed otvor. Vrt\u00e1n\u00ed nem\u016f\u017ee vytv\u00e1\u0159et otvory, pouze je zv\u011bt\u0161uje a zdokonaluje. Li\u0161\u00ed se tak\u00e9 od vystru\u017eov\u00e1n\u00ed, kter\u00e9 se pou\u017e\u00edv\u00e1 po vyvrt\u00e1n\u00ed nebo po velmi p\u0159esn\u00e9m kroku vrt\u00e1n\u00ed k zaji\u0161t\u011bn\u00ed kone\u010dn\u00e9 velikosti v\u00edceb\u0159it\u00fdm n\u00e1strojem, \u010dasto s velmi mal\u00fdm p\u0159\u00eddavkem materi\u00e1lu.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Vrt\u00e1n\u00ed vs. vyvrt\u00e1v\u00e1n\u00ed vs. vystru\u017eov\u00e1n\u00ed: kdy pou\u017e\u00edt jednotliv\u00e9 zp\u016fsoby vrt\u00e1n\u00ed?<\/h3>\n\n\n\n<p>Pou\u017eijte spr\u00e1vnou operaci pro spr\u00e1vnou pr\u00e1ci. Vrt\u00e1n\u00ed je rychl\u00e9 a \u00fasporn\u00e9 p\u0159i vytv\u00e1\u0159en\u00ed otvor\u016f. Vyvrt\u00e1v\u00e1n\u00ed je vhodnou metodou pro korekci souososti a dodr\u017een\u00ed p\u0159\u00edsn\u00fdch toleranc\u00ed um\u00edst\u011bn\u00ed, kulatosti a pr\u016fm\u011bru. Vystru\u017eov\u00e1n\u00ed je dokon\u010dovac\u00ed krok pro dolad\u011bn\u00ed velikosti a povrchov\u00e9 \u00fapravy, kdy po vyvrt\u00e1n\u00ed \u010dasto z\u016fst\u00e1v\u00e1 jen mal\u00fd zbytek materi\u00e1lu.<\/p>\n\n\n\n<p><strong>Vrt\u00e1n\u00ed: Vytvo\u0159en\u00ed prvn\u00edho vrtu<\/strong><\/p>\n\n\n\n<p>Vrt\u00e1n\u00ed je nejrychlej\u0161\u00ed a nejekonomi\u010dt\u011bj\u0161\u00ed zp\u016fsob vytvo\u0159en\u00ed otvoru. Po\u010d\u00e1te\u010dn\u00ed dutinu vytvo\u0159\u00edte pomoc\u00ed oto\u010dn\u00e9ho vrt\u00e1ku nebo podobn\u00e9ho n\u00e1stroje. Typick\u00e9 tolerance jsou \u00b10,1-0,3 mm s povrchovou \u00fapravou kolem Ra 3-12 \u03bcm. Tuto operaci mohou prov\u00e1d\u011bt vrtac\u00ed lisy, fr\u00e9zky nebo CNC stroje.<\/p>\n\n\n\n<p><strong>Nuda: Zv\u011bt\u0161ov\u00e1n\u00ed a zdokonalov\u00e1n\u00ed<\/strong><\/p>\n\n\n\n<p>Vyvrt\u00e1n\u00edm se uprav\u00ed st\u00e1vaj\u00edc\u00ed otvor a zlep\u0161\u00ed se jeho velikost, kulatost a zarovn\u00e1n\u00ed. Pomoc\u00ed jednobodov\u00fdch vyvrt\u00e1vac\u00edch ty\u010d\u00ed nebo nastaviteln\u00fdch vyvrt\u00e1vac\u00edch hlav se vyvrt\u00e1v\u00e1n\u00edm dosahuje p\u0159\u00edsn\u011bj\u0161\u00edch toleranc\u00ed - \u00b10,01-0,05 mm p\u0159i b\u011b\u017en\u00e9 pr\u00e1ci na CNC a a\u017e \u00b10,001-0,005 mm na \u0161pi\u010dkov\u00fdch stroj\u00edch. Kvalita povrchu se obvykle pohybuje v rozmez\u00ed Ra 1-6 \u03bcm. Kl\u00ed\u010dov\u00e9 je pochopen\u00ed vztahu vrt\u00e1n\u00ed vs. vrt\u00e1n\u00ed: vrt\u00e1n\u00edm se d\u00edra za\u010d\u00edn\u00e1, vyvrt\u00e1v\u00e1n\u00edm se zdokonaluje.<\/p>\n\n\n\n<p><strong>Vystru\u017eov\u00e1n\u00ed: Dokon\u010den\u00ed v\u00fdvrtu<\/strong><\/p>\n\n\n\n<p>Vystru\u017eov\u00e1n\u00ed je posledn\u00edm krokem k dolad\u011bn\u00ed velikosti a kvality povrchu, kdy zb\u00fdv\u00e1 jen mal\u00e9 mno\u017estv\u00ed materi\u00e1lu. V\u00edceb\u0159it\u00fdmi v\u00fdstru\u017en\u00edky lze dos\u00e1hnout tolerance \u00b10,003-0,01 mm a Ra \u22641 \u03bcm. Stejn\u011b jako vrt\u00e1n\u00ed lze vystru\u017eov\u00e1n\u00ed prov\u00e1d\u011bt na vrta\u010dk\u00e1ch, fr\u00e9zk\u00e1ch nebo CNC stroj\u00edch.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full\"><img fetchpriority=\"high\" decoding=\"async\" width=\"480\" height=\"320\" src=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/2-3.webp\" alt=\"vrt\u00e1n\u00ed vs. vrt\u00e1n\u00ed\" class=\"wp-image-7066\" srcset=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/2-3.webp 480w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/2-3-300x200.webp 300w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/2-3-18x12.webp 18w\" sizes=\"(max-width: 480px) 100vw, 480px\" \/><\/figure>\n\n\n\n<p><strong>Srovn\u00e1vac\u00ed tabulka:<\/strong><\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th class=\"has-text-align-center\" data-align=\"center\">Funkce<\/th><th class=\"has-text-align-center\" data-align=\"center\">Vrt\u00e1n\u00ed<\/th><th class=\"has-text-align-center\" data-align=\"center\">Nuda<\/th><th class=\"has-text-align-center\" data-align=\"center\">Vystru\u017eov\u00e1n\u00ed<\/th><\/tr><\/thead><tbody><tr><td class=\"has-text-align-center\" data-align=\"center\">Hlavn\u00ed \u00fa\u010del<\/td><td class=\"has-text-align-center\" data-align=\"center\">Vytvo\u0159en\u00ed po\u010d\u00e1te\u010dn\u00edho otvoru<\/td><td class=\"has-text-align-center\" data-align=\"center\">Zv\u011bt\u0161en\u00ed\/zp\u0159esn\u011bn\u00ed st\u00e1vaj\u00edc\u00edho otvoru; oprava osy<\/td><td class=\"has-text-align-center\" data-align=\"center\">Zlep\u0161en\u00ed velikosti a zakon\u010den\u00ed na konci<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Typick\u00fd n\u00e1stroj<\/td><td class=\"has-text-align-center\" data-align=\"center\">Vrt\u00e1k Twist<\/td><td class=\"has-text-align-center\" data-align=\"center\">Jednobodov\u00e1 vyvrt\u00e1vac\u00ed ty\u010d nebo nastaviteln\u00e1 vyvrt\u00e1vac\u00ed hlava<\/td><td class=\"has-text-align-center\" data-align=\"center\">V\u00edceb\u0159it\u00fd v\u00fdstru\u017en\u00edk<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Typick\u00e1 tolerance<\/td><td class=\"has-text-align-center\" data-align=\"center\">\u00b10,1-0,3 mm<\/td><td class=\"has-text-align-center\" data-align=\"center\">\u00b10,01-0,05 mm (a\u017e \u00b10,001-0,005 mm u pokro\u010dil\u00fdch CNC)<\/td><td class=\"has-text-align-center\" data-align=\"center\">\u00b10,003-0,01 mm<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Typick\u00e1 povrchov\u00e1 \u00faprava<\/td><td class=\"has-text-align-center\" data-align=\"center\">Ra ~3-12 \u03bcm<\/td><td class=\"has-text-align-center\" data-align=\"center\">Ra ~1-6 \u03bcm<\/td><td class=\"has-text-align-center\" data-align=\"center\">Ra \u22641 \u03bcm mo\u017en\u00e9<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">B\u011b\u017en\u00e9 stroje<\/td><td class=\"has-text-align-center\" data-align=\"center\">Vrtac\u00ed lis, fr\u00e9zka, CNC<\/td><td class=\"has-text-align-center\" data-align=\"center\">Soustruh (vnit\u0159n\u00ed soustru\u017een\u00ed), fr\u00e9zka s vyvrt\u00e1vac\u00ed hlavou, CNC vyvrt\u00e1va\u010dka<\/td><td class=\"has-text-align-center\" data-align=\"center\">Vrtac\u00ed lis, fr\u00e9zka, CNC<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\">P\u0159ehled kl\u00ed\u010dov\u00fdch skute\u010dnost\u00ed (rozhodovac\u00ed pravidla)<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Vyvrt\u00e1v\u00e1n\u00ed volte v p\u0159\u00edpadech, kdy je tolerance pr\u016fm\u011bru t\u011bsn\u011bj\u0161\u00ed ne\u017e \u00b10,05 mm, kdy z\u00e1le\u017e\u00ed na kulatosti nebo v\u00e1lcovitosti nebo kdy mus\u00ed b\u00fdt osa otvoru v souladu s jin\u00fdmi prvky.<\/li>\n\n\n\n<li>Pokud st\u00e1le pot\u0159ebujete zrcadlov\u00fd povrch nebo velmi p\u0159esnou opakovatelnost velikosti, pokra\u010dujte ve vyvrt\u00e1v\u00e1n\u00ed pomoc\u00ed v\u00fdstru\u017en\u00edku a ponechte mal\u00fd a rovnom\u011brn\u00fd p\u0159\u00eddavek.<\/li>\n\n\n\n<li>U velk\u00fdch pr\u016fm\u011br\u016f (nad cca 50 mm) nebo hlubok\u00fdch vrt\u016f s dlouh\u00fdm p\u0159esahem up\u0159ednostn\u011bte tuhost: v\u011bt\u0161\u00ed ty\u010de, tlumen\u00e9 ty\u010de a vyv\u00e1\u017een\u00e9 nastaviteln\u00e9 vyvrt\u00e1vac\u00ed hlavy.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Jak\u00fd je rozd\u00edl mezi vrt\u00e1n\u00edm a vrt\u00e1n\u00edm?<\/h3>\n\n\n\n<p>Vrt\u00e1n\u00ed prvn\u00edho otvoru pomoc\u00ed vrt\u00e1ku. P\u0159i vyvrt\u00e1v\u00e1n\u00ed se tento otvor zv\u011bt\u0161uje a up\u0159es\u0148uje pomoc\u00ed jednobodov\u00e9ho n\u00e1stroje. Vyvrt\u00e1v\u00e1n\u00edm nelze otvor za\u010d\u00edt; otvor se j\u00edm opravuje a dokon\u010duje.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Stroje a n\u00e1stroje pro vyvrt\u00e1v\u00e1n\u00ed<\/h2>\n\n\n\n<p>V\u00fdb\u011br spr\u00e1vn\u00e9ho stroje a n\u00e1stroj\u016f je stejn\u011b d\u016fle\u017eit\u00fd jako v\u00fdb\u011br samotn\u00e9 strategie vyvrt\u00e1v\u00e1n\u00ed - r\u016fzn\u00e9 platformy a nastaven\u00ed nab\u00edzej\u00ed kompromisy v p\u0159esnosti, tuhosti a velikosti d\u00edl\u016f, kter\u00e9 p\u0159\u00edmo ovliv\u0148uj\u00ed va\u0161e v\u00fdsledky.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Strojov\u00e9 platformy a p\u0159\u00edpady pou\u017eit\u00ed<\/h3>\n\n\n\n<p>Vrt\u00e1n\u00ed m\u016f\u017ee prob\u00edhat na n\u011bkolika platform\u00e1ch, p\u0159i\u010dem\u017e ka\u017ed\u00e1 z nich m\u00e1 kompromisy v oblasti ob\u00e1lky, tuhosti a p\u0159esnosti.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>CNC vyvrt\u00e1va\u010dka: CNC vyvrt\u00e1va\u010dka je velk\u00fd, tuh\u00fd stroj s pohybliv\u00fdm v\u0159etenem nebo beranem ur\u010den\u00fd k vrt\u00e1n\u00ed otvor\u016f do velk\u00fdch d\u00edl\u016f. Existuj\u00ed horizont\u00e1ln\u00ed a vertik\u00e1ln\u00ed proveden\u00ed. Horizont\u00e1ln\u00ed verze podporuje vyvrt\u00e1v\u00e1n\u00ed dlouh\u00fdch \u0159ad na r\u00e1mech, sk\u0159\u00edn\u00edch a bloc\u00edch motor\u016f. Vertik\u00e1ln\u00ed verze se hod\u00ed pro vysok\u00e9 d\u00edly a velk\u00e9 krou\u017eky. CNC vyvrt\u00e1va\u010dky zaz\u00e1\u0159\u00ed, kdy\u017e pot\u0159ebujete velk\u00fd pracovn\u00ed prostor, t\u011b\u017ek\u00e9 upevn\u011bn\u00ed a p\u0159esn\u00e9 zarovn\u00e1n\u00ed na v\u00edce ploch.<\/li>\n\n\n\n<li>Soustruhy (vnit\u0159n\u00ed soustru\u017een\u00ed): Na soustruhu se obrobek ot\u00e1\u010d\u00ed, zat\u00edmco vyvrt\u00e1vac\u00ed ty\u010d \u0159e\u017ee uvnit\u0159 otvoru. Jedn\u00e1 se o klasick\u00e9 vrt\u00e1n\u00ed a hod\u00ed se jak pro ru\u010dn\u00ed, tak pro <a href=\"https:\/\/www.uneedpm.com\/cs\/cnc-turning\/\">CNC soustru\u017een\u00ed<\/a>. Je ide\u00e1ln\u00ed pro kulat\u00e9 d\u00edly, kter\u00e9 lze uchopit, jako jsou pouzdra, obj\u00edmky a krou\u017eky. V CNC soustru\u017een\u00ed zvl\u00e1dnou vnit\u0159n\u00ed soustru\u017enick\u00e9 cykly hrubov\u00e1n\u00ed a dokon\u010dovac\u00ed vyvrt\u00e1v\u00e1n\u00ed s konzistentn\u00edm posuvem a \u0159\u00edzen\u00edm prodlevy.<\/li>\n\n\n\n<li>Fr\u00e9zky s vyvrt\u00e1vac\u00edmi hlavami: Obr\u00e1b\u011b\u010di b\u011b\u017en\u011b montuj\u00ed na v\u0159eteno fr\u00e9zky nastavitelnou vyvrt\u00e1vac\u00ed hlavu, kter\u00e1 slou\u017e\u00ed k jemn\u00e9mu dolad\u011bn\u00ed otvor\u016f. To je b\u011b\u017en\u00e9 u forem, p\u0159\u00edpravk\u016f a st\u0159edn\u011b velk\u00fdch d\u00edl\u016f. Hlavici m\u016f\u017eete vyto\u010dit po mikrometrech, abyste se trefili do po\u017eadovan\u00e9 velikosti.<\/li>\n\n\n\n<li>Vyvrt\u00e1v\u00e1n\u00ed p\u0159\u00edpravk\u016f: Sou\u0159adnicov\u00e9 vyvrt\u00e1va\u010dky jsou specializovan\u00e9 na velmi p\u0159esn\u00e9 um\u00edst\u011bn\u00ed a velikost otvor\u016f. Pou\u017e\u00edvaj\u00ed kalen\u00e9 dr\u00e1hy, p\u0159esn\u00e9 vodic\u00ed \u0161rouby nebo stupnice a p\u0159\u00edsnou tepelnou kontrolu. Sou\u0159adnicov\u00e9 vyvrt\u00e1v\u00e1n\u00ed pou\u017eijte, pokud pot\u0159ebujete p\u0159esnost polohy a velikosti v rozsahu n\u00edzk\u00fdch mikron\u016f a chcete opakovateln\u00e9 a stabiln\u00ed v\u00fdsledky.<\/li>\n<\/ul>\n\n\n\n<p>Stru\u010dn\u011b \u0159e\u010deno, soustruhy i fr\u00e9zky mohou prov\u00e1d\u011bt vyvrt\u00e1v\u00e1n\u00ed, ale CNC vyvrt\u00e1va\u010dka nab\u00edz\u00ed nejlep\u0161\u00ed kombinaci tuhosti a dosahu u velk\u00fdch obrobk\u016f. Pokud pot\u0159ebujete vyvrtat desky o tlou\u0161\u0165ce telefonn\u00edho seznamu s p\u0159esnou toleranc\u00ed, vyvrt\u00e1vac\u00ed hlava ve fr\u00e9zce \u010dasto spln\u00ed sv\u016fj \u00fakol. Pokud pot\u0159ebujete vyvrtat dlouh\u00e9 vnit\u0159n\u00ed prvky na kulat\u00fdch d\u00edlech, je nejefektivn\u011bj\u0161\u00ed CNC soustru\u017een\u00ed.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">N\u00e1stroje a desti\u010dky: vyvrt\u00e1vac\u00ed ty\u010de, hlavy, modul\u00e1rn\u00ed syst\u00e9my<\/h3>\n\n\n\n<p>\u0158ada vyvrt\u00e1vac\u00edch n\u00e1stroj\u016f zahrnuje: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Vyvrt\u00e1vac\u00ed ty\u010de: Pln\u00e9 karbidov\u00e9 ty\u010de nab\u00edzej\u00ed maxim\u00e1ln\u00ed tuhost p\u0159i mal\u00fdch pr\u016fm\u011brech. Ocelov\u00e9 ty\u010de jsou b\u011b\u017en\u00e9 a cenov\u011b v\u00fdhodn\u00e9. Tlumen\u00e9 (vibrace pohlcuj\u00edc\u00ed) ty\u010de maj\u00ed vnit\u0159n\u00ed lad\u011bn\u00e9 hmoty nebo kompozity, kter\u00e9 sni\u017euj\u00ed chv\u011bn\u00ed p\u0159i vysok\u00fdch pom\u011brech d\u00e9lky k pr\u016fm\u011bru. U hlubok\u00fdch vrt\u016f m\u016f\u017ee tlumen\u00e1 ty\u010d znamenat rozd\u00edl mezi \u010dist\u00fdm povrchem a chv\u011bn\u00edm.<\/li>\n\n\n\n<li>Nastaviteln\u00e9 vyvrt\u00e1vac\u00ed hlavy: Tyto hlavice dr\u017e\u00ed jednu desti\u010dku a umo\u017e\u0148uj\u00ed jemn\u00e9 radi\u00e1ln\u00ed nastaven\u00ed pomoc\u00ed mikrometrick\u00e9ho \u010d\u00edseln\u00edku. N\u011bkter\u00e9 hlavy mohou m\u00edt automatick\u00e9 vyv\u00e1\u017een\u00ed nebo vnit\u0159n\u00ed tlumen\u00ed. Modul\u00e1rn\u00ed syst\u00e9my umo\u017e\u0148uj\u00ed vym\u011b\u0148ovat n\u00e1stavce a hlavy, abyste mohli zas\u00e1hnout r\u016fzn\u00e9 pr\u016fm\u011bry.<\/li>\n\n\n\n<li>Vlo\u017eky a stupn\u011b: Zvolte geometrii a t\u0159\u00eddu pro materi\u00e1l a povrchovou \u00fapravu. Mal\u00fd polom\u011br \u0161pi\u010dky (0,2-0,4 mm) pom\u00e1h\u00e1 p\u0159i dokon\u010dov\u00e1n\u00ed a sni\u017euje \u0159ezn\u00e9 s\u00edly. V\u011bt\u0161\u00ed polom\u011br (0,8-1,2 mm) m\u016f\u017ee zlep\u0161it kvalitu povrchu p\u0159i vy\u0161\u0161\u00edch posuvech, ale m\u016f\u017ee zv\u00fd\u0161it \u0159ezn\u00e9 s\u00edly a riziko odlupov\u00e1n\u00ed. Pro oceli jsou b\u011b\u017en\u00e9 tvrd\u00e9 t\u0159\u00eddy s povlakem CVD; pro hlin\u00edk ostr\u00e9 le\u0161t\u011bn\u00e9 b\u0159itov\u00e9 desti\u010dky z PCD nebo nepovlakovan\u00e9 karbidov\u00e9 desti\u010dky sni\u017euj\u00ed tvorbu hran.<\/li>\n<\/ul>\n\n\n\n<figure class=\"wp-block-image size-large\"><img decoding=\"async\" width=\"1024\" height=\"656\" src=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3-1024x656.webp\" alt=\"vrt\u00e1n\u00ed\" class=\"wp-image-7067\" srcset=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3-1024x656.webp 1024w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3-300x192.webp 300w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3-768x492.webp 768w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3-18x12.webp 18w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/3-3.webp 1276w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<p><strong>Pravidla tuhosti:<\/strong><\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>P\u0159evisy udr\u017eujte co nejkrat\u0161\u00ed. Pro stabiln\u00ed pr\u00e1ci se sna\u017ete, aby p\u0159esah byl men\u0161\u00ed nebo roven 3\u00d7 pr\u016fm\u011bru ty\u010de. Pokud mus\u00edte j\u00edt na del\u0161\u00ed, zv\u011bt\u0161ete pr\u016fm\u011br ty\u010de nebo pou\u017eijte tlumenou ty\u010d.<\/li>\n\n\n\n<li>Pou\u017eijte nejv\u011bt\u0161\u00ed ty\u010d, kter\u00e1 se do otvoru vejde. Mal\u00e9 zv\u011bt\u0161en\u00ed pr\u016fm\u011bru hodn\u011b sn\u00ed\u017e\u00ed pr\u016fhyb, proto\u017ee tuhost roste s pr\u016fm\u011brem na \u010dtvrtou mocninu.<\/li>\n\n\n\n<li>Vyv\u00e1\u017een\u00ed nastaviteln\u00fdch hlav, zejm\u00e9na p\u0159i vy\u0161\u0161\u00edch ot\u00e1\u010dk\u00e1ch. Nevyv\u00e1\u017een\u00e1 hlava bude vibrovat a zni\u010d\u00ed v\u00e1\u0161 povrch.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Obr\u00e1b\u011bn\u00ed a vyrovn\u00e1v\u00e1n\u00ed pro p\u0159esnost<\/h3>\n\n\n\n<p>P\u0159esnost za\u010d\u00edn\u00e1 nastaven\u00edm. Pou\u017e\u00edvejte pevn\u00e9 p\u0159\u00edpravky. Dlouh\u00e9 d\u00edly podep\u0159ete na hrotech, kon\u00edku nebo stabiln\u00ed op\u011brce. U fr\u00e9zek a vyvrt\u00e1va\u010dek se\u0159i\u010fte v\u0159eteno, ozna\u010dte kritick\u00e9 plochy a ov\u011b\u0159te h\u00e1zivost. U soustruh\u016f zkontrolujte upnut\u00ed skl\u00ed\u010didla, p\u0159\u00edtlak \u010delist\u00ed a souosost kon\u00edka. Zkontrolujte ku\u017eel v\u0159etena a h\u00e1zivost dr\u017e\u00e1ku n\u00e1stroje. Nechte stroj zah\u0159\u00e1t, aby se tepeln\u00fd stav ust\u00e1lil.<\/p>\n\n\n\n<p>P\u0159em\u00fd\u0161lejte o \"z\u00e1sobn\u00edku tuhosti\" od b\u0159itu a\u017e po podlahu: desti\u010dka, ty\u010d\/hlava, dr\u017e\u00e1k n\u00e1stroje, v\u0159eteno, konstrukce stroje, up\u00edn\u00e1n\u00ed a d\u00edl. Slabiny kdekoli se projevuj\u00ed jako chv\u011bn\u00ed, ku\u017eel nebo posun velikosti.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Kroky a parametry procesu (jak to ud\u011blat spr\u00e1vn\u011b)<\/h2>\n\n\n\n<p>Spr\u00e1vn\u00e9 proveden\u00ed vyvrt\u00e1vac\u00ed operace vy\u017eaduje pe\u010dlivou p\u0159\u00edpravu: spr\u00e1vn\u00e9 nastaven\u00ed, se\u0159\u00edzen\u00ed n\u00e1stroje a volba parametr\u016f jsou z\u00e1kladem p\u0159esnosti, kvality povrchu a opakovateln\u00fdch v\u00fdsledk\u016f.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Kontroln\u00ed seznam nastaven\u00ed a se\u0159\u00edzen\u00ed (soustruh, fr\u00e9zka, vyvrt\u00e1va\u010dka)<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Ov\u011b\u0159te h\u00e1zivost v\u0159etena a stav n\u00e1strojov\u00fdch dr\u017e\u00e1k\u016f; vy\u010dist\u011bte ku\u017eely a stopky.<\/li>\n\n\n\n<li>P\u0159ednastavte d\u00e9lku a po\u010d\u00e1te\u010dn\u00ed pr\u016fm\u011br vyvrt\u00e1vac\u00edho n\u00e1stroje. Zkontrolujte v\u016fle p\u0159i pln\u00e9m vy\u010dn\u00edv\u00e1n\u00ed a p\u0159\u00edpadn\u00e9 \u0161rouby pro vyv\u00e1\u017een\u00ed hlavy.<\/li>\n\n\n\n<li>Zah\u0159\u00edvejte v\u0159eteno a osy, dokud se tepeln\u00fd drift nestabilizuje.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">\u0158ezn\u00e9 \u00fadaje: rychlosti, posuvy, hloubky \u0159ezu, chladic\u00ed kapalina.<\/h3>\n\n\n\n<p>Pou\u017e\u00edvejte st\u00e1l\u00e9, p\u0159edv\u00eddateln\u00e9 parametry. Napl\u00e1nujte hrub\u00fd a dokon\u010dovac\u00ed pr\u016fjezd. Pro dokon\u010dovac\u00ed n\u00e1stroj ponechte dostatek materi\u00e1lu pro \u010dist\u00fd \u0159ez - u mal\u00fdch otvor\u016f \u010dasto 0,1-0,3 mm na pr\u016fm\u011bru a u v\u011bt\u0161\u00edch otvor\u016f a\u017e 0,5-1,0 mm. Pro velmi jemn\u00fd v\u00fdsledek m\u016f\u017ee po dokon\u010dov\u00e1n\u00ed n\u00e1sledovat lehk\u00fd \"pru\u017einov\u00fd\" pr\u016fchod, aby se vyrovnalo nap\u011bt\u00ed a odstranilo p\u0159\u00edpadn\u00e9 pru\u017en\u00e9 o\u017eiven\u00ed.<\/p>\n\n\n\n<p>Kl\u00ed\u010dov\u00e9 body pro dokon\u010dovac\u00ed nudu: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Zvolte mal\u00fd a\u017e st\u0159edn\u00ed polom\u011br \u010dela, aby byly stopy posuvu t\u011bsn\u011bj\u0161\u00ed a \u0159ezn\u00e9 s\u00edly m\u00edrn\u00e9.<\/li>\n\n\n\n<li>Pou\u017eijte dostate\u010dn\u011b mal\u00fd posuv na ot\u00e1\u010dku, abyste splnili sv\u016fj c\u00edl Ra. Kvalita povrchu p\u0159i vyvrt\u00e1v\u00e1n\u00ed je citliv\u00e1 na pom\u011br posuvu a polom\u011bru \u010dela. Men\u0161\u00ed posuv zlep\u0161uje Ra, ale p\u0159\u00edli\u0161 mal\u00fd m\u016f\u017ee zp\u016fsobit t\u0159en\u00ed. Najd\u011bte \"sweet spot\".<\/li>\n\n\n\n<li>Pou\u017e\u00edvejte rovnom\u011brn\u00fd p\u0159\u00edvod chladic\u00ed nebo \u0159ezn\u00e9 kapaliny. V hlubok\u00fdch otvorech zam\u011b\u0159te pr\u016ftok na \u0159eznou z\u00f3nu a odstra\u0148te t\u0159\u00edsky, abyste zabr\u00e1nili op\u011btovn\u00e9mu \u0159ez\u00e1n\u00ed a po\u0161kr\u00e1b\u00e1n\u00ed st\u011bn.<\/li>\n\n\n\n<li>P\u0159i dokon\u010dov\u00e1n\u00ed udr\u017eujte malou hloubku \u0159ezu, \u010dasto 0,05-0,2 mm na pr\u016fm\u011bru, abyste sn\u00ed\u017eili pr\u016fhyb a zabr\u00e1nili z\u00fa\u017een\u00ed.<\/li>\n<\/ul>\n\n\n\n<p><strong>Rychl\u00fd v\u00fdb\u011br parametr\u016f podle materi\u00e1lu (karbidov\u00e9 desti\u010dky, pouze obecn\u00e9 pokyny):<\/strong><\/p>\n\n\n\n<figure class=\"wp-block-table\"><table class=\"has-fixed-layout\"><thead><tr><th class=\"has-text-align-center\" data-align=\"center\">Materi\u00e1l<\/th><th class=\"has-text-align-center\" data-align=\"center\">Rychlost povrchu (m\/min)<\/th><th class=\"has-text-align-center\" data-align=\"center\">Posuv na ot\u00e1\u010dku (mm\/ot\u00e1\u010dku, povrchov\u00e1 \u00faprava)<\/th><th class=\"has-text-align-center\" data-align=\"center\">Povrchov\u00e1 \u00faprava DOC na pr\u016fm\u011bru (mm)<\/th><\/tr><\/thead><tbody><tr><td class=\"has-text-align-center\" data-align=\"center\">Hlin\u00edk (jin\u00fd ne\u017e Si)<\/td><td class=\"has-text-align-center\" data-align=\"center\">300-800<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.15<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.20<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">M\u011bkk\u00e1\/n\u00edzkolegovan\u00e1 ocel<\/td><td class=\"has-text-align-center\" data-align=\"center\">120-220<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.12<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.15<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Nerezov\u00e1 ocel<\/td><td class=\"has-text-align-center\" data-align=\"center\">80-160<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.04-0.10<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.12<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Litina<\/td><td class=\"has-text-align-center\" data-align=\"center\">150-250 (\u010dasto such\u00e9)<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.12<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.05-0.15<\/td><\/tr><tr><td class=\"has-text-align-center\" data-align=\"center\">Titan<\/td><td class=\"has-text-align-center\" data-align=\"center\">40-80<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.03-0.08<\/td><td class=\"has-text-align-center\" data-align=\"center\">0.03-0.10<\/td><\/tr><\/tbody><\/table><\/figure>\n\n\n\n<p>P\u0159izp\u016fsobte se t\u0159\u00edd\u011b n\u00e1stroje, p\u0159evisu a tuhosti stroje. Pokud sly\u0161\u00edte chv\u011bn\u00ed, sni\u017ete nejprve rychlost povrchu a pot\u00e9 upravte posuv; nebo p\u0159ejd\u011bte na tlumenou ty\u010d.<\/p>\n\n\n\n<p>Tipy na chladic\u00ed kapalinu: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>U ocel\u00ed a nerezov\u00fdch materi\u00e1l\u016f pou\u017e\u00edvejte chladic\u00ed kapalinu; u hlin\u00edku zva\u017ete pou\u017eit\u00ed oleje nebo MQL, abyste omezili tvorbu hran.<\/li>\n\n\n\n<li>U litiny m\u016f\u017ee fungovat such\u00e9 \u010di ml\u017en\u00e9 \u010di\u0161t\u011bn\u00ed; vys\u00e1v\u00e1n\u00ed nebo siln\u00e9 s\u00e1n\u00ed pom\u00e1h\u00e1 kontrolovat prach. Pou\u017e\u00edvejte vhodn\u00e9 osobn\u00ed ochrann\u00e9 pom\u016fcky.<\/li>\n<\/ul>\n\n\n\n<figure class=\"wp-block-image aligncenter size-large\"><img decoding=\"async\" width=\"1024\" height=\"768\" src=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3-1024x768.webp\" alt=\"vyvrt\u00e1vac\u00ed vrta\u010dka\" class=\"wp-image-7068\" srcset=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3-1024x768.webp 1024w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3-300x225.webp 300w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3-768x576.webp 768w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3-16x12.webp 16w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/4-3.webp 1280w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\">M\u011b\u0159en\u00ed v procesu a automatick\u00e1 kompenzace (CNC)<\/h3>\n\n\n\n<p>Modern\u00ed CNC vyvrt\u00e1v\u00e1n\u00ed kombinuje sondov\u00e1n\u00ed, m\u011b\u0159en\u00ed a inteligentn\u00ed \u0159\u00edzen\u00ed n\u00e1stroj\u016f, aby bylo mo\u017en\u00e9 dodr\u017eet p\u0159esn\u00e9 rozm\u011bry s men\u0161\u00edm mno\u017estv\u00edm lidsk\u00fdch dotyk\u016f. B\u011b\u017en\u00fd pracovn\u00ed postup je:<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>P\u0159ed vyvrt\u00e1n\u00edm prove\u010fte sond\u00e1\u017e m\u00edsta v\u00fdvrtu, abyste si ov\u011b\u0159ili souosost a z\u00e1sobu.<\/li>\n\n\n\n<li>Nejprve prove\u010fte hrub\u00fd v\u00fdvrt a pot\u00e9 zm\u011b\u0159te. Pokud je otvor p\u0159\u00edstupn\u00fd, pou\u017eijte sondu ve v\u0159etenu, m\u011b\u0159idlo otvoru nebo vzduchov\u00fd m\u011b\u0159i\u010d.<\/li>\n\n\n\n<li>Pou\u017eijte automatickou kompenzaci pr\u016fm\u011bru: CNC posunuje dr\u00e1hu n\u00e1stroje nebo nastavuje adaptivn\u00ed vyvrt\u00e1vac\u00ed hlavu tak, aby korigovala opot\u0159eben\u00ed n\u00e1stroje, tepeln\u00fd r\u016fst a odchylky posledn\u00edho \u0159ezu.<\/li>\n\n\n\n<li>Dokon\u010dete vrt\u00e1n\u00ed s prodlevou nebo s odleh\u010den\u00edm, pot\u00e9 znovu zm\u011b\u0159te a v\u00fdsledky zaznamenejte do SPC.<\/li>\n<\/ul>\n\n\n\n<p>Mnoh\u00e9 d\u00edlny uv\u00e1d\u011bj\u00ed, \u017ee m\u011b\u0159en\u00ed v procesu s automatick\u00fdm posunem zvy\u0161uje kapacitu, sni\u017euje zmetkovitost a zu\u017euje rozd\u011blen\u00ed velikosti, zejm\u00e9na u hlin\u00edkov\u00fdch d\u00edl\u016f, kde doch\u00e1z\u00ed k rychl\u00fdm tepeln\u00fdm zm\u011bn\u00e1m. Na stabiln\u00edm stroji s dob\u0159e vylad\u011bnou sondou m\u016f\u017eete s jistotou udr\u017eovat procesn\u00ed okno v rozsahu st\u0159edn\u00edch mikron\u016f.<\/p>\n\n\n\n<p>Jak\u00fd je nudn\u00fd k\u00f3d v CNC? Na mnoha CNC fr\u00e9zk\u00e1ch pat\u0159\u00ed mezi b\u011b\u017en\u00e9 vyvrt\u00e1vac\u00ed cykly G85 (vyvrt\u00e1v\u00e1n\u00ed, posuv\/v\u00fdstup), G86 (vyvrt\u00e1v\u00e1n\u00ed s dorazem v\u0159etena), G87 (zp\u011btn\u00e9 vyvrt\u00e1v\u00e1n\u00ed), G88 (vyvrt\u00e1v\u00e1n\u00ed s ru\u010dn\u00edm posuvem) a G89 (vyvrt\u00e1v\u00e1n\u00ed s prodlevou). K\u00f3dy se li\u0161\u00ed podle zna\u010dky a verze \u0159\u00eddic\u00ed jednotky, proto se v\u017edy pod\u00edvejte do p\u0159\u00edru\u010dky k \u0159\u00eddic\u00ed jednotce. Na CNC soustru\u017enick\u00fdch centrech se p\u0159i vyvrt\u00e1v\u00e1n\u00ed pou\u017e\u00edvaj\u00ed vnit\u0159n\u00ed soustru\u017enick\u00e9 cykly; k\u00f3dy cykl\u016f se li\u0161\u00ed od k\u00f3d\u016f fr\u00e9zek a vyb\u00edr\u00e1te hrubovac\u00ed a dokon\u010dovac\u00ed cykly odpov\u00eddaj\u00edc\u00ed va\u0161emu \u0159\u00eddic\u00edmu syst\u00e9mu.<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">P\u0159\u00edpadov\u00e9 studie a pr\u016fmyslov\u00e9 aplikace vrt\u00e1n\u00ed<\/h2>\n\n\n\n<p>P\u0159\u00edklady z re\u00e1ln\u00e9ho sv\u011bta ukazuj\u00ed, jak se vyvrt\u00e1v\u00e1n\u00ed uplat\u0148uje v r\u016fzn\u00fdch pr\u016fmyslov\u00fdch odv\u011btv\u00edch, a zd\u016fraz\u0148uj\u00ed, pro\u010d jsou p\u0159esnost, vyrovn\u00e1n\u00ed a kvalita povrchu rozhoduj\u00edc\u00ed pro v\u00fdkon, bezpe\u010dnost a efektivitu.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Letectv\u00ed a kosmonautika: sk\u0159\u00edn\u011b motor\u016f a lo\u017eiskov\u00e1 sedla<\/h3>\n\n\n\n<p>Leteck\u00e9 sk\u0159\u00edn\u011b a pouzdra \u010dasto vy\u017eaduj\u00ed p\u0159esn\u00e1 lo\u017eiskov\u00e1 ulo\u017een\u00ed. Zde tvo\u0159\u00ed vyvrt\u00e1v\u00e1n\u00ed hlavn\u00ed \u010d\u00e1st cyklu, proto\u017ee prvky mus\u00ed b\u00fdt kulat\u00e9, rovn\u00e9 a zarovnan\u00e9 s h\u0159\u00eddeli a p\u0159\u00edrubami. D\u00edlny mohou prov\u00e1d\u011bt v\u00edcestup\u0148ov\u00e9 vyvrt\u00e1v\u00e1n\u00ed s meziopera\u010dn\u00edmi kontrolami a tepelnou stabilizac\u00ed. V kritick\u00fdch z\u00f3n\u00e1ch se b\u011b\u017en\u011b vyskytuj\u00ed ok\u00e9nka o velikosti n\u00edzk\u00fdch mikron\u016f a Ra pod 1 \u03bcm. U t\u011bchto d\u00edl\u016f m\u016f\u017ee vyvrt\u00e1v\u00e1n\u00ed p\u0159edstavovat v\u00edce ne\u017e 30% \u010dasu obr\u00e1b\u011bn\u00ed, proto\u017ee p\u0159esnost p\u0159ed\u010d\u00ed hrubou rychlost.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Automobilov\u00fd pr\u016fmysl: otvory bloku v\u00e1lc\u016f<\/h3>\n\n\n\n<p>Otvory v\u00e1lc\u016f mus\u00ed b\u00fdt kulat\u00e9, rovn\u00e9 a dimenzovan\u00e9 pro kontrolovan\u00e9 ulo\u017een\u00ed p\u00edstu. Zaoblen\u00ed m\u016f\u017ee b\u00fdt men\u0161\u00ed ne\u017e 0,01 mm. V\u00fdrobn\u00ed linky pou\u017e\u00edvaj\u00ed pevn\u00e9 stroje s in-line m\u011b\u0159en\u00edm a automatick\u00fdmi korekcemi. Vyvrt\u00e1vac\u00ed n\u00e1stroje s integrovan\u00fdm tlumen\u00edm a rychle nastaviteln\u00fdmi hlavami pom\u00e1haj\u00ed udr\u017eet velikost u mnoha d\u00edl\u016f. Kompenzace v re\u00e1ln\u00e9m \u010dase sni\u017euje zmetkovitost, p\u0159epracov\u00e1n\u00ed a odchylky.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-full\"><img loading=\"lazy\" decoding=\"async\" width=\"850\" height=\"637\" src=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/5-3.webp\" alt=\"vrt\u00e1n\u00ed\" class=\"wp-image-7069\" srcset=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/5-3.webp 850w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/5-3-300x225.webp 300w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/5-3-768x576.webp 768w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/5-3-16x12.webp 16w\" sizes=\"(max-width: 850px) 100vw, 850px\" \/><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\">T\u011b\u017ek\u00e9 stroj\u00edrenstv\u00ed a energetika: velk\u00e9 sou\u010d\u00e1sti<\/h3>\n\n\n\n<p>Velk\u00e9 r\u00e1my, t\u011blesa ventil\u016f a sk\u0159\u00edn\u011b turb\u00edn se obr\u00e1b\u011bj\u00ed na horizont\u00e1ln\u00edch vyvrt\u00e1va\u010dk\u00e1ch. D\u00edly mohou v\u00e1\u017eit mnoho tun. D\u016fraz je kladen na tuhost a tepelnou regulaci. Obr\u00e1b\u011b\u010di si nech\u00e1vaj\u00ed \u010das na to, aby stroj a d\u00edl dos\u00e1hly tepeln\u011b ust\u00e1len\u00e9ho stavu. \u0158adov\u00e9 vyvrt\u00e1va\u010dky mohou p\u0159eklenout velk\u00e9 vzd\u00e1lenosti a vyu\u017e\u00edvaj\u00ed mezipodp\u011bry. \u0158\u00edzen\u00ed chladic\u00ed kapaliny a odvod t\u0159\u00edsek jsou kl\u00ed\u010dov\u00e9, aby se zabr\u00e1nilo op\u011btovn\u00e9mu vy\u0159ez\u00e1v\u00e1n\u00ed a po\u0161kozen\u00ed st\u011bn.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Nejd\u016fle\u017eit\u011bj\u0161\u00ed \u00fadaje a v\u00fdsledky<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Vyvrt\u00e1v\u00e1n\u00ed \u010dasto p\u0159edstavuje 25-40% celkov\u00e9 doby cyklu v\u00fdroby otvor\u016f u d\u00edl\u016f s p\u0159\u00edsnou toleranc\u00ed.<\/li>\n\n\n\n<li>P\u0159echod z ru\u010dn\u00edho vyvrt\u00e1v\u00e1n\u00ed na CNC vyvrt\u00e1v\u00e1n\u00ed s m\u011b\u0159en\u00edm v pr\u016fb\u011bhu procesu sn\u00ed\u017eil v mnoha d\u00edln\u00e1ch zmetkovitost o velk\u00e9 rozp\u011bt\u00ed, p\u0159i\u010dem\u017e neofici\u00e1ln\u00ed p\u0159\u00edpady uv\u00e1d\u011bj\u00ed sn\u00ed\u017een\u00ed zmetkovitosti u p\u0159esn\u00fdch hlin\u00edkov\u00fdch v\u00fdvrt\u016f o p\u0159ibli\u017en\u011b 70%.<\/li>\n\n\n\n<li>S rostouc\u00edm pr\u016fm\u011brem otvoru rychle roste pot\u0159eba tlumen\u00fdch n\u00e1stroj\u016f a kontroly vyv\u00e1\u017een\u00ed, proto\u017ee tuhost n\u00e1stroje se st\u00e1v\u00e1 limituj\u00edc\u00edm faktorem.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Odstra\u0148ov\u00e1n\u00ed probl\u00e9m\u016f a kontrola kvality vrt\u00e1n\u00ed<\/h2>\n\n\n\n<p>I p\u0159i pe\u010dliv\u00e9m nastaven\u00ed mohou vyvrt\u00e1vac\u00ed operace produkovat vady, pokud nejsou optimalizov\u00e1ny faktory stroje, n\u00e1stroje nebo procesu - pochopen\u00ed b\u011b\u017en\u00fdch probl\u00e9m\u016f a jejich p\u0159\u00ed\u010din je prvn\u00edm krokem ke spolehliv\u00e9 kontrole kvality.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">B\u011b\u017en\u00e9 vady a jejich p\u0159\u00ed\u010diny<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Kl\u00e1bosen\u00ed: \u010casto je to zp\u016fsobeno dlouh\u00fdm p\u0159evisem, n\u00edzkou tuhost\u00ed, nevyv\u00e1\u017eenou hlavou, vysokou rychlost\u00ed povrchu nebo p\u0159\u00edli\u0161 velk\u00fdm polom\u011brem nosu pro dan\u00e9 nastaven\u00ed.<\/li>\n\n\n\n<li>Z\u00fa\u017een\u00ed nebo zvonov\u00e9 \u00fast\u00ed: P\u0159\u00edli\u0161 lehk\u00fd dokon\u010dovac\u00ed \u0159ez, p\u0159i kter\u00e9m n\u00e1stroj m\u00edsto \u0159ez\u00e1n\u00ed drhne.<\/li>\n\n\n\n<li>\u0160patn\u00e1 povrchov\u00e1 \u00faprava: Nahromad\u011bn\u00e1 hrana na hlin\u00edku, opot\u0159ebovan\u00e1 desti\u010dka, \u0161patn\u00e9 p\u00e1rov\u00e1n\u00ed posuvu a polom\u011bru nebo zahlcen\u00ed t\u0159\u00edskami v hlubok\u00fdch otvorech.<\/li>\n\n\n\n<li>Odch\u00fdlen\u00ed od kruhu nebo od velikosti: Vlivem h\u00e1zivosti n\u00e1stroje nebo v\u0159etena, nevyv\u00e1\u017een\u00e9 hlavy, tepeln\u00fdch zm\u011bn nebo nestejn\u00e9ho p\u0159\u00eddavku materi\u00e1lu p\u0159i vrt\u00e1n\u00ed.<\/li>\n\n\n\n<li>Polohov\u00e1 chyba: Chybn\u00e9 se\u0159\u00edzen\u00ed p\u0159i se\u0159izov\u00e1n\u00ed, chyby v referen\u010dn\u00edch bodech nebo probl\u00e9m s geometri\u00ed stroje.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Metrologick\u00fd a ov\u011b\u0159ovac\u00ed pracovn\u00ed postup<\/h3>\n\n\n\n<p>P\u0159izp\u016fsobte m\u011b\u0159idlo toleranci. Pro rychlou kontrolu b\u011bhem se\u0159izov\u00e1n\u00ed pou\u017e\u00edvejte dvoubodov\u00e9 teleskopick\u00e9 m\u011b\u0159idlo a mikrometr. Pro v\u00fdrobu pou\u017e\u00edvejte \u010d\u00edseln\u00edkov\u00e9 otvorov\u00e9 m\u011b\u0159idlo, pneumatick\u00e9 m\u011b\u0159idlo pro t\u011bsn\u00e9 tolerance a rychl\u00e9 ode\u010dty nebo rutinn\u00ed sou\u0159adnicov\u00e9 m\u011b\u0159idlo pro ur\u010den\u00ed polohy, kulatosti a v\u00e1lcovitosti. Pro uvoln\u011bn\u00ed zaznamen\u00e1vejte v\u00fdsledky do SPC a sledujte Cp\/Cpk pro sledov\u00e1n\u00ed stability procesu. Kdy\u017e zjist\u00edte drift, zkontrolujte nejprve opot\u0159eben\u00ed n\u00e1stroje a teplotu.<\/p>\n\n\n\n<figure class=\"wp-block-image aligncenter size-large\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"768\" src=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1-1024x768.webp\" alt=\"CNC vyvrt\u00e1v\u00e1n\u00ed\" class=\"wp-image-7070\" srcset=\"https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1-1024x768.webp 1024w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1-300x225.webp 300w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1-768x576.webp 768w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1-16x12.webp 16w, https:\/\/www.uneedpm.com\/wp-content\/uploads\/2025\/10\/6-1.webp 1280w\" sizes=\"(max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\">N\u00e1pravn\u00e1 opat\u0159en\u00ed a lad\u011bn\u00ed proces\u016f<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Pokud sly\u0161\u00edte chv\u011bn\u00ed, sni\u017ete rychlost povrchu a zkuste m\u00edrn\u011b zv\u00fd\u0161it posuv, abyste zm\u011bnili tlou\u0161\u0165ku t\u0159\u00edsky. Pokud se to nepoda\u0159\u00ed, p\u0159ejd\u011bte na tlumenou li\u0161tu nebo zmen\u0161ete p\u0159esah.<\/li>\n\n\n\n<li>Vyva\u017ete vyvrt\u00e1vac\u00ed hlavu a zajist\u011bte, aby desti\u010dka sed\u011bla ve st\u0159edn\u00ed v\u00fd\u0161ce.<\/li>\n\n\n\n<li>Upravte polom\u011br nosu a posuv: pokud jsou stopy po posuvu hrub\u00e9, sni\u017ete posuv; pokud doch\u00e1z\u00ed k t\u0159en\u00ed nebo opalov\u00e1n\u00ed, m\u00edrn\u011b zvy\u0161te posuv nebo zvy\u0161te DOC, abyste se udr\u017eeli nad minim\u00e1ln\u00ed tlou\u0161\u0165kou t\u0159\u00edsky.<\/li>\n\n\n\n<li>Zlep\u0161ete zac\u00edlen\u00ed chladic\u00ed kapaliny a odvod t\u0159\u00edsek; v hlubok\u00fdch otvorech pou\u017eijte k odstran\u011bn\u00ed t\u0159\u00edsek chladic\u00ed kapalinu proch\u00e1zej\u00edc\u00ed n\u00e1\u0159ad\u00edm nebo vzduch\/olej.<\/li>\n\n\n\n<li>Pru\u017einov\u00fd pr\u016fchod p\u0159id\u00e1vejte pouze v p\u0159\u00edpad\u011b, \u017ee je nastaven\u00ed stabiln\u00ed; jinak m\u016f\u017ee p\u0159id\u00e1vat teplo a situaci zhor\u0161ovat.<\/li>\n\n\n\n<li>Pokud zjist\u00edte chyby v poloze, znovu prove\u010fte nastaven\u00ed; ov\u011b\u0159te tepeln\u00fd r\u016fst v\u0159etena a kompenzujte jej.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Kontroln\u00ed seznam pro diagnostiku kec\u00e1lk\u016f:<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Zkra\u0165te p\u0159evis nebo pou\u017eijte v\u011bt\u0161\u00ed\/tlumen\u011bj\u0161\u00ed ty\u010d.<\/li>\n\n\n\n<li>Sni\u017ete povrchovou rychlost o 10-25%; zkuste m\u00edrn\u011b zv\u00fd\u0161it posuv.<\/li>\n\n\n\n<li>Zmen\u0161ete polom\u011br nosu; vym\u011b\u0148te desti\u010dku za ost\u0159ej\u0161\u00ed.<\/li>\n\n\n\n<li>Vyva\u017ete hlavu; ut\u00e1hn\u011bte v\u0161echny \u0161rouby; zkontrolujte h\u00e1zen\u00ed.<\/li>\n\n\n\n<li>P\u0159idejte podp\u011bru (stabiln\u00ed op\u011brku, kon\u00edk) nebo vylep\u0161ete upevn\u011bn\u00ed.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Pokro\u010dil\u00e9 techniky a trendy CNC<\/h2>\n\n\n\n<p>Modern\u00ed CNC vyvrt\u00e1v\u00e1n\u00ed se rychle vyv\u00edj\u00ed - inteligentn\u00ed n\u00e1stroje, sn\u00edm\u00e1n\u00ed v re\u00e1ln\u00e9m \u010dase a adaptivn\u00ed \u0159\u00edzen\u00ed posouvaj\u00ed p\u0159esnost, opakovatelnost a automatizaci na \u00farove\u0148, kter\u00e1 byla d\u0159\u00edve p\u0159i ru\u010dn\u00edm se\u0159izov\u00e1n\u00ed nemo\u017en\u00e1.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Inteligentn\u00ed n\u00e1stroje a sn\u00edm\u00e1n\u00ed b\u011bhem procesu<\/h3>\n\n\n\n<p>Chytr\u00e9 vyvrt\u00e1vac\u00ed hlavy mohou m\u011b\u0159it pr\u016fm\u011br, automaticky vyva\u017eovat nebo nastavovat posun ve v\u0159etenu. Ve spojen\u00ed se sondou na stroji m\u016f\u017ee bu\u0148ka m\u011b\u0159it v\u00fdvrt, porovn\u00e1vat ho s c\u00edlem a aktualizovat posun n\u00e1stroje nebo nastaven\u00ed hlavy bez obsluhy. Tepeln\u00e9 sn\u00edma\u010de sleduj\u00ed zm\u011bny stroje a okoln\u00edho prost\u0159ed\u00ed, aby udr\u017eely velikost bl\u00edzko st\u0159edu toleran\u010dn\u00edho p\u00e1sma.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Adaptivn\u00ed \u0159\u00edzen\u00ed a obr\u00e1b\u011bn\u00ed v uzav\u0159en\u00e9 smy\u010dce<\/h3>\n\n\n\n<p>Adaptivn\u00ed \u0159\u00edzen\u00ed upravuje posuv a ot\u00e1\u010dky v re\u00e1ln\u00e9m \u010dase na z\u00e1klad\u011b zat\u00ed\u017een\u00ed v\u0159etena nebo vibrac\u00ed. Pokud n\u00e1stroj za\u010dne kmitat nebo se zv\u00fd\u0161\u00ed zat\u00ed\u017een\u00ed, CNC uprav\u00ed ot\u00e1\u010dky nebo posuv tak, aby byl \u0159ez stabiln\u00ed. V nastaven\u00ed s uzav\u0159enou smy\u010dkou stroj vrt\u00e1, m\u011b\u0159\u00ed a kompenzuje, dokud v\u00fdsledek neodpov\u00edd\u00e1 modelu. Takto m\u016f\u017ee \u0161pi\u010dkov\u00e9 CNC vyvrt\u00e1v\u00e1n\u00ed dr\u017eet p\u0159i stabiln\u00edch podm\u00ednk\u00e1ch velikost t\u00e9m\u011b\u0159 \u00b10,001 mm.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Automatizace a integrace dat<\/h3>\n\n\n\n<p>Sondov\u00e1n\u00ed p\u0159\u00edmo na stroji, n\u00e1strojov\u00e9 \u010dipy s \u00fadaji o \u017eivotnosti a propojen\u00ed se syst\u00e9my MES nebo QMS umo\u017e\u0148uj\u00ed vyvrt\u00e1v\u00e1n\u00ed stabiln\u00edch d\u00edl\u016f bez zapnut\u00ed. Stroj se m\u016f\u017ee zastavit nebo vym\u011bnit n\u00e1stroje, kdy\u017e dojde k posunu velikosti, a pot\u00e9 upozornit nad\u0159\u00edzen\u00e9ho. P\u0159i opakovan\u00fdch prac\u00edch tato data zkracuj\u00ed dobu se\u0159izov\u00e1n\u00ed a poskytuj\u00ed p\u0159edv\u00eddatelnou \u017eivotnost n\u00e1stroje.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Jak p\u0159esn\u00e9 m\u016f\u017ee b\u00fdt CNC vyvrt\u00e1v\u00e1n\u00ed?<\/h3>\n\n\n\n<p>Na vysoce kvalitn\u00edch stroj\u00edch s tepelnou kontrolou, m\u011b\u0159en\u00edm v procesu a stabiln\u00edmi n\u00e1stroji m\u016f\u017ee CNC vyvrt\u00e1v\u00e1n\u00ed dosahovat n\u00edzk\u00fdch mikron\u016f, u vybran\u00fdch prvk\u016f t\u00e9m\u011b\u0159 \u00b10,001 mm. Naprogramujte bezpe\u010dn\u00e9 zatahov\u00e1n\u00ed, p\u0159idejte limity pro p\u0159ekro\u010den\u00ed dr\u00e1hy a v\u017edy prove\u010fte suchou zkou\u0161ku v bezpe\u010dn\u00e9 rovin\u011b, abyste si ov\u011b\u0159ili volnost p\u0159i pln\u00e9m vybo\u010den\u00ed.<\/li>\n\n\n\n<li>Chra\u0148te stroj a nep\u0159ibli\u017eujte ruce k rotuj\u00edc\u00edm n\u00e1stroj\u016fm a skl\u00ed\u010didl\u016fm.<\/li>\n<\/ul>\n\n\n\n<h3 class=\"wp-block-heading\">Hnac\u00ed s\u00edly n\u00e1klad\u016f a optimalizace<\/h3>\n\n\n\n<p>N\u00e1klady na jeden v\u00fdvrt se odv\u00edjej\u00ed od doby cyklu, \u017eivotnosti n\u00e1stroje, zmetk\u016f a doby kontroly. Tlust\u00fd materi\u00e1l, dlouh\u00fd p\u0159evis a hlubok\u00e9 otvory zvy\u0161uj\u00ed dobu cyklu, proto\u017ee mus\u00edte \u0159ezat pomaleji, abyste se vyhnuli chv\u011bn\u00ed. Tlumen\u00e9 ty\u010de jsou dra\u017e\u0161\u00ed p\u0159edem, ale mohou zkr\u00e1tit dobu cyklu t\u00edm, \u017ee umo\u017e\u0148uj\u00ed vy\u0161\u0161\u00ed parametry a sni\u017euj\u00ed po\u010det p\u0159epracov\u00e1n\u00ed. Sondov\u00e1n\u00ed prodlu\u017euje cyklus o minuty, ale zabra\u0148uje vzniku zmetk\u016f a udr\u017euje d\u00edly v p\u00e1smu. Vystru\u017eov\u00e1n\u00ed m\u016f\u017ee b\u00fdt n\u00e1kladov\u011b efektivn\u011bj\u0161\u00ed ne\u017e tla\u010dn\u00e9 ultrajemn\u00e9 vyvrt\u00e1v\u00e1n\u00ed, pokud je c\u00edlem pouze velikost a kl\u00ed\u010dov\u00e1 je kvalita povrchu; \u010dasto pot\u0159ebuje m\u00e9n\u011b \u010dasu cyklu, jakmile je v\u00fdvrt zarovn\u00e1n.<\/p>\n\n\n\n<p>Kolik \u010din\u00ed <a href=\"https:\/\/www.uneedpm.com\/cs\/cnc-milling\/\">CNC fr\u00e9zov\u00e1n\u00ed<\/a> n\u00e1klady? Pro stanoven\u00ed cenov\u00e9 nab\u00eddky rozd\u011blte \u010das na: se\u0159\u00edzen\u00ed, hrub\u00e9 vyvrt\u00e1v\u00e1n\u00ed, dokon\u010dovac\u00ed vyvrt\u00e1v\u00e1n\u00ed, m\u011b\u0159en\u00ed a p\u0159\u00edpadn\u00e9 vystru\u017eov\u00e1n\u00ed nebo honov\u00e1n\u00ed.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Faktory rozhodov\u00e1n\u00ed mezi v\u00fdrobou a n\u00e1kupem<\/h3>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Kapacita: M\u00e1te dostate\u010dn\u011b tuh\u00fd stroj pro dan\u00fd pom\u011br d\u00e9lky a pr\u016fm\u011bru a hmotnost d\u00edlu?<\/li>\n\n\n\n<li>Tolerance: M\u00e1te k dispozici sondovac\u00ed, m\u011b\u0159ic\u00ed a tlumic\u00ed n\u00e1stroje, pokud d\u00edl vy\u017eaduje velmi p\u0159\u00edsn\u00e9 tolerance otvor\u016f nebo p\u0159\u00edsnou kulatost?<\/li>\n\n\n\n<li>Sm\u011bs \u010d\u00e1st\u00ed: Pokud pou\u017e\u00edv\u00e1te mnoho r\u016fzn\u00fdch velikost\u00ed otvor\u016f, modul\u00e1rn\u00ed vyvrt\u00e1vac\u00ed hlavy a p\u0159ednastavova\u010de \u0161et\u0159\u00ed \u010das.<\/li>\n\n\n\n<li>Investice: N\u00e1vratnost investice do tlumen\u00fdch ty\u010d\u00ed, sondov\u00e1n\u00ed a lep\u0161\u00edho up\u00edn\u00e1n\u00ed obrobk\u016f se \u010dasto rychle projev\u00ed sn\u00ed\u017een\u00edm zmetkovitosti a zrychlen\u00edm cykl\u016f.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Pr\u016fchod procesem: praktick\u00fd sc\u00e9n\u00e1\u0159<\/h2>\n\n\n\n<p>P\u0159edstavte si, \u017ee mus\u00edte vyvrtat 60mm otvor sk\u0159\u00edn\u011b s p\u0159esnost\u00ed \u00b10,02 mm a Ra 1,6 \u03bcm. Hloubka otvoru je 80 mm.<\/p>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Vrt\u00e1te do hloubky 58,8 mm, p\u0159i\u010dem\u017e na vyvrt\u00e1n\u00ed zb\u00fdv\u00e1 1,2 mm pr\u016fm\u011bru.<\/li>\n\n\n\n<li>Na CNC fr\u00e9zce s nastavitelnou vyvrt\u00e1vac\u00ed hlavou m\u016f\u017eete p\u0159i st\u0159edn\u00edch ot\u00e1\u010dk\u00e1ch a posuvu prov\u00e9st hrubov\u00e1n\u00ed na 59,8 mm. T\u0159\u00edsky se dob\u0159e \u010dist\u00ed zaplaven\u00edm chladic\u00ed kapalinou.<\/li>\n\n\n\n<li>Zm\u011b\u0159\u00edte to pomoc\u00ed m\u011b\u0159idla otvor\u016f a ponech\u00e1te d\u016fslednou rezervu pro dokon\u010dovac\u00ed pr\u00e1ce: 0,2 mm na pr\u016fm\u011bru.<\/li>\n\n\n\n<li>Dokon\u010dete vrt\u00e1n\u00ed p\u0159i ni\u017e\u0161\u00edch ot\u00e1\u010dk\u00e1ch a posuvu s desti\u010dkou s polom\u011brem \u010dela 0,4 mm s c\u00edlem dos\u00e1hnout Ra 1,6 \u03bcm. Kr\u00e1tk\u00e1 prodleva na konci pom\u00e1h\u00e1 vy\u010distit rameno.<\/li>\n\n\n\n<li>Potvrd\u00edte velikost a v p\u0159\u00edpad\u011b pot\u0159eby uprav\u00edte hlavu o n\u011bkolik mikron\u016f. Pokud je otvor dlouh\u00fd a vid\u00edte ku\u017eel, sn\u00ed\u017e\u00edte ot\u00e1\u010dky, zkontrolujete vyv\u00e1\u017een\u00ed a provedete druh\u00fd lehk\u00fd dokon\u010dovac\u00ed pr\u016fchod s lep\u0161\u00edm zac\u00edlen\u00edm chladic\u00ed kapaliny.<\/li>\n\n\n\n<li>Pokud specifikace vy\u017eaduje je\u0161t\u011b u\u017e\u0161\u00ed rozm\u011br nebo hlad\u0161\u00ed povrch, n\u00e1sleduje v\u00fdstru\u017en\u00edk nebo lehk\u00e9 brou\u0161en\u00ed.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Z\u00e1klady krok za krokem<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Krok 1: V\u00fdb\u011br platformy. Soustruh pro kulat\u00e9 d\u00edly, fr\u00e9zka s vyvrt\u00e1vac\u00ed hlavou pro desky nebo hranolov\u00e9 d\u00edly, CNC vyvrt\u00e1va\u010dka pro velk\u00e9 d\u00edly.<\/li>\n\n\n\n<li>Krok 2: Vyberte si n\u00e1stroj. Maximalizujte pr\u016fm\u011br ty\u010de, minimalizujte p\u0159esah a vyberte ostrou desti\u010dku se spr\u00e1vn\u00fdm polom\u011brem \u0161pi\u010dky.<\/li>\n\n\n\n<li>Krok 3: Pl\u00e1nov\u00e1n\u00ed p\u0159\u00edsp\u011bvk\u016f. Ponechte si dostate\u010dnou z\u00e1sobu pro \u010dist\u00fd dokon\u010dovac\u00ed pr\u016fchod: ne p\u0159\u00edli\u0161 velkou, aby nedo\u0161lo k pr\u016fhybu, a ne p\u0159\u00edli\u0161 malou, aby nedo\u0161lo k od\u011bru.<\/li>\n\n\n\n<li>Krok 4: Nastaven\u00ed parametr\u016f. Pou\u017eijte m\u00edrnou rychlost povrchu, rovnom\u011brn\u00fd posuv a lehkou povrchovou \u00fapravu DOC. Vyla\u010fte pomoc\u00ed zku\u0161ebn\u00edch \u0159ez\u016f.<\/li>\n\n\n\n<li>Krok 5: M\u011b\u0159en\u00ed a kompenzace. Po hrubov\u00e1n\u00ed pou\u017eijte sondu nebo m\u011b\u0159idlo otvoru; aktualizujte posuny; dokon\u010dete a ov\u011b\u0159te; zaznamenejte v\u00fdsledky.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Tipy, kter\u00e9 \u0161et\u0159\u00ed \u010das (a odpad)<\/h2>\n\n\n\n<ul class=\"wp-block-list\">\n<li>Udr\u017eujte vy\u010dn\u00edv\u00e1n\u00ed n\u00e1stroje co nejkrat\u0161\u00ed; n\u011bkolik u\u0161et\u0159en\u00fdch milimetr\u016f m\u016f\u017ee odstranit chv\u011bn\u00ed.<\/li>\n\n\n\n<li>Na fr\u00e9zk\u00e1ch vyva\u017eujte nastaviteln\u00e9 hlavy. U soustruh\u016f udr\u017eujte ty\u010d ve st\u0159edn\u00ed v\u00fd\u0161ce.<\/li>\n\n\n\n<li>Nechte si i z\u00e1soby z vrt\u00e1n\u00ed. Nerovnom\u011brn\u00fd, ku\u017eelovit\u00fd pilotn\u00ed otvor je \u010dastou p\u0159\u00ed\u010dinou posunu velikosti.<\/li>\n\n\n\n<li>Pou\u017eijte polom\u011br nosu, kter\u00fd odpov\u00edd\u00e1 va\u0161emu c\u00edli pod\u00e1v\u00e1n\u00ed a dokon\u010dov\u00e1n\u00ed. P\u0159\u00edli\u0161 velk\u00fd polom\u011br p\u0159i p\u0159\u00edli\u0161 mal\u00e9m posuvu vede k t\u0159en\u00ed a trh\u00e1n\u00ed.<\/li>\n\n\n\n<li>Zah\u0159ejte stroj a udr\u017eujte stabiln\u00ed teplotu chladic\u00ed kapaliny; vrt\u00e1n\u00ed je citliv\u00e9 na tepeln\u00fd r\u016fst.<\/li>\n<\/ul>\n\n\n\n<h2 class=\"wp-block-heading\">Nej\u010dast\u011bj\u0161\u00ed dotazy<\/h2>\n\n\n\n\n\n<h2 class=\"wp-block-heading\">Odkazy<\/h2>\n\n\n\n<p><a href=\"https:\/\/www.iso.org\/standard\/2097.html\" rel=\"nofollow\">https:\/\/www.iso.org\/standard\/2097.html<\/a><\/p>\n\n\n\n<p><a href=\"https:\/\/www.osha.gov\/personal-protective-equipment\" rel=\"nofollow\">https:\/\/www.osha.gov\/personal-protective-equipment<\/a><\/p>","protected":false},"excerpt":{"rendered":"<p>Boring operation is the precision machining process used to enlarge and refine an existing hole.
